
Mcp Server Spreadsheet
Query and mutate spreadsheet exports (.xlsx, .csv, .ods) from your agent with cell-level control and DuckDB SQL.
Overview
mcp-server-spreadsheet is an MCP server for the Grow phase that performs cell-level spreadsheet operations and DuckDB SQL on .xlsx, .csv, and .ods files.
What is this MCP server?
- Supports .xlsx, .csv, and .ods spreadsheet formats
- Cell-level read and write operations through MCP
- DuckDB SQL engine for querying sheet data in-agent
- PyPI package mcp-server-spreadsheet at version 0.2.1
- Stdio transport for Claude Code, Cursor, and similar clients
- Version 0.2.1 on PyPI identifier mcp-server-spreadsheet
- 3 formats: .xlsx, .csv, .ods
- DuckDB SQL engine included
What problem does it solve?
Agents cannot reliably edit or query local spreadsheets when they only see pasted snippets, so metrics work becomes manual Excel juggling.
Who is it for?
Indie operators who live in exported sheets—MRR trackers, inventory CSVs, campaign spreadsheets—and want agent-native analysis.
Skip if: Teams needing real-time collaborative cloud sheets only, or heavy ETL across warehouses without file-based workflows.
What do I get? / Deliverables
After install, your agent can open spreadsheet paths, change cells, and run SQL analytics in one MCP-backed workflow.
- Agent-driven cell updates on spreadsheet files
- SQL query results over sheet data via embedded DuckDB
Recommended MCP Servers
Journey fit
Spreadsheet MCP is shelved under grow/analytics because solo builders most often add it to inspect metrics, revenue sheets, and ops exports after they have something to measure. Analytics fits cell-level reads and SQL aggregations on business spreadsheets better than raw backend coding or launch SEO work.
How it compares
Local spreadsheet + DuckDB MCP, not a cloud database admin or biomodelling simulator.
Common Questions / FAQ
Who is mcp-server-spreadsheet for?
Solo builders and small teams using Claude Code or Cursor who routinely work from .xlsx, .csv, or .ods files for finance, ops, or growth metrics.
When should I use mcp-server-spreadsheet?
Use it when analyzing or updating spreadsheet exports during growth analytics, pricing experiments, or ops reviews—not as a substitute for production database migrations.
How do I add mcp-server-spreadsheet to my agent?
Install mcp-server-spreadsheet from PyPI and register the stdio MCP server entry from the repository server.json in your agent’s MCP configuration.